5.True or False: The ordered pair (0, 3) is a solution to the equationy = -5x + 3.

You have the following equation:

y = -5x + 3

in order to determine if the point (0,3) is solution of the previous equation, replace the values of x = 0 and y = 3, and verify if the equation is consistent, as follow:

3 = -5(0) + 3

3 = 3

the equation is consistent for the given point, then, the point (0,3) is a olution of the given equation
